The Peabody Hotel in downtown Memphis is a historic landmark best known for its architecture and world‑famous marching ducks. The hotel opened in 1925 in an Italian Renaissance style and quickly became known as the “South’s Grand Hotel.” Come here to watch the world famous Peabody Duck March and order a drink at the bar!

Shelby Farms Park in Memphis is one of the largest urban parks in the United States, spanning about 4,500 acres of lakes, forests, meadows, and trails.
